In 2024, the limit on employee elective deferrals for 401(k) plans is $23,000, with those age 50 and older able to make an additional $7,500 in catch-up contributions. (Getty Images)

Designated Roth accounts in a 401(k) or 403(b) plan are subject to the RMD rules for 2022 and 2023. However, for 2024 and later years, RMDs are no longer required from designated Roth accounts. You must still take RMDs from designated Roth accounts for 2023, including those with a required beginning date of April 1, 2024.Aug 27, 2023 · Beginning in 2023, individuals aged 50 and older can now contribute an extra $7,500 annually into their 401 (k) accounts. December 31, 2024: Deadline for adopting a 4% Safe Harbor Nonelective provision to your 401(k) plan with Guideline for the 2023 year (request the amendment by December 1, 2024). Plans can amend to add a Safe Harbor Nonelective through the end of the following plan year, although it must be 4% if added to the previous plan year.

Almost every key Internal Revenue Code (IRC) limits for qualified retirement plans will rise from 2023 to 2024, Mercer projects. The 2024 limits will reflect increases in the Consumer Price Index for All Urban Consumers (CPI-U) from the third quarter of 2022 to the third quarter of 2023.
